Joey Boy, the Glossary
Apisit Opasaimlikit (อภิสิทธิ์ โอภาสเอี่ยมลิขิต,; born 1974), known by his stage name Joey Boy (โจอี้ บอย), is a Thai hip hop singer and producer known as the Godfather of Thai Hip Hop.[1]
